Is Pondview Estates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is extremely safe. Pondview Estates in Allentown, NJ has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 67, which is 33%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Allentown average (crime index 61), Pondview Estates is 6% higher in overall crime. Crime levels here are roughly in line with the city average.
Looking at specific crime types, larceny / theft is the most elevated concern (index: 132, 32%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 53).
